Description
Under the guidance and support of the Regional Director of Property Management, the Senior Commercial Property Manager is responsible for management of a portfolio of industrial buildings. The successful candidate will be a driven self-starter, passionate about providing best-in-class customer service.
This position must have the ability to communicate effectively, read and interpret commercial leases, be adept at financial analysis including budgeting, forecasting and monthly variance reporting, identify capital projects, manage project buildouts and be organized and meticulous in lease administration.
Job Responsibilities
- Demonstrate and maintain Outstanding Customer Service in all areas of responsibilities
- Provide support, oversight and encourage career growth and development for Property Managers and/or Assistant Property Managers, Facility Maintenance Technicians and other administration personnel on the local team
- Provide prompt and positive response to requests from tenant, constantly assessing tenant needs and assuring problems are being solved promptly to the mutual benefit of the tenant and properties, including preparing, dispatching and tracking tenant work orders
- Review set up of new/amended leases in YARDI; resolve questions regarding lease interpretation
- Enforce lease provisions and tenant conduct in relation to same including tenant insurance and tenant responsibility provisions
- Negotiate, contract for and supervise vendor services as required, monitor vendor performance assuring full compliance with company standards and insurance requirements are met
- Prepare and deliver timely, accurate and complete reports
- Develop annual budgets for operating and capital expenses and prepare monthly performance reports, explaining variances
- Oversee the accounting process which may include, but is not limited to, coordinating with third party accounting firm and regional accounting managers, coding invoices, reviewing accounts receivable reports and independently initiate procedures to address tenant delinquencies
- Perform consistent periodic property inspections
- Coordinate tenant move-ins and move-outs, and "walks-through" spaces with tenants
- Coordinate and oversee make-ready’s and tenant improvement work to ensure all alterations are performed in accordance with building standards and completion is on-time and within budget
- Other duties as assigned including special projects as requested by management
